In any workplace, boosting morale and productivity is key to maintaining a successful and efficient team. This is particularly true in a dental office, where the work can be stressful and demanding. Finding ways to motivate and incentivize dental staff can have a huge impact on the overall atmosphere and performance of the team.
One way to boost morale and productivity in a dental office is to offer unique team incentives. These incentives can be both fun and rewarding, and they can help create a positive and supportive work environment. Here are some unique team incentives specifically tailored for dental staff:
1. Quarterly team outings: Organizing quarterly team outings can be a great way to reward and motivate dental staff. This could be a fun activity like a mini-golf tournament, bowling night, or a team cooking class. Not only does this provide a break from the daily routine, but it also encourages team bonding and builds morale.
2. Continuing education opportunities: Offering opportunities for dental staff to attend continuing education courses or workshops can be a great incentive. Investing in the professional development of the team shows that their growth and success are important to the practice. By staying up-to-date with the latest developments in the industry, staff members can also bring new skills and knowledge back to the office, ultimately boosting productivity.
3. Team wellness challenges: Promoting a healthy lifestyle and wellness among the dental staff is important for their overall well-being. Implementing team wellness challenges, such as step competitions, yoga classes, or healthy eating challenges, can help to encourage healthy habits and improve morale. These challenges can also help to create a sense of camaraderie within the team.
4. Recognition programs: Recognizing and rewarding the hard work and achievements of dental staff is essential for boosting morale. Implementing a recognition program where employees are acknowledged for their accomplishments, whether it’s hitting a productivity goal, receiving positive patient feedback, or going above and beyond in their role, can help to foster a positive work environment. Rewards can include gift cards, extra time off, or even a coveted parking spot for a month.
5. Flexible work schedules: Offering flexible work schedules, such as the option to work four 10-hour days or the ability to work remotely on occasion, can be a valuable incentive for dental staff. Having the flexibility to manage their work-life balance can help reduce burnout and boost morale.
In conclusion, implementing unique team incentives for dental staff can have a significant impact on morale and productivity within a dental office. By providing a supportive and rewarding work environment, dental staff are more likely to feel motivated and engaged, ultimately leading to better patient care and a more successful practice. It’s important for dental office managers and practice owners to regularly assess the needs and interests of their team in order to design incentives that will truly resonate and foster a positive and productive work culture.
